Output 01084314ea15ad15802f3b3fe4267a2ecf4524ac4ed81eacf9e950c2ed0d2417:0

value
519221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6659266859b9efa18df5300ac1dfa667144d988e OP_EQUAL
address
3B2BeN1n9XVvjrNQ68koq16Qa1cA1hZtbZ
transaction
01084314ea15ad15802f3b3fe4267a2ecf4524ac4ed81eacf9e950c2ed0d2417
spent
true